I picked a 22LR SCAR clone up, well packed and it came with everything you need to shoot it (except ammo) including 3 allen wrenches and a chamber brush ... and there is storage in the pistol grip to keep them.
It seems very solid and well built, and weighs in around 6-7 pounds. I'm really not into rails and was hoping to remove the side rails but they have threaded sleeves that go into the aluminum chassis(like 1911 grip panels) so it would look a little funky to remove them.
It shoulders well and has a decent trigger for a 22 ... the cheek riser is adjustable but seems nearly too tall even in the lowered position for the irons. Not that I'll use them but the sights are made of steel and seem to be of good quality and not quite as funky looking as in the stock photo. I like the ambidextrous charge-handle but wish it took the same mags as my SiG-522 ... there are a few subtle differences between the stock photo and the real thing, I think all for the better.
I bought it at kygunco.com, website said $449 but when I called them it was $429; after credit card fee and shipping it was $465
I had the chance to spend a couple hours at the range so I took the SCAR-22 ... on the bench shooting Remington bulk ammo from Wally-World at 50 yards with the Aimpoint I was very pleased ... this was the result of shooting a full mag.
